Your new role
As a Senior Actuarial Analyst, you will operate with a high degree of independence, leading complex actuarial and analytical work while providing leadership across a multi-disciplinary team.
Key responsibilities include:

  • Designing and delivering actuarial, statistical and mathematical models to address complex business issues
  • Providing actuarial monitoring, cost analysis, data tabulations and cost-benefit analysis to support strategic outcomes
  • Leading reporting, data management, and performance monitoring activities across the function
  • Delivering high-quality policy advice and operational insights to inform decision-making
  • Managing and mentoring team members and contractors, including planning, performance and resource allocation
  • Undertaking sensitive and complex analytical projects involving multiple methodologies and datasets
  • Presenting insights and outcomes through clear written reports and verbal briefings tailored to technical and non-technical audiences
  • Building and managing internal and external stakeholder relationships, including representing the organisation in key forums
